Transaction 580e58b48291b59adacb371d1dc4bd965b4b475669f47d24ea32445b4e90172e
1 Input
2 Outputs
- 580e58b48291b59adacb371d1dc4bd965b4b475669f47d24ea32445b4e90172e:0
- 580e58b48291b59adacb371d1dc4bd965b4b475669f47d24ea32445b4e90172e:1
value 20682000
address 154adxCa5wNKxW62xP6NoTcWN1ktMj3Dyi
value 13955356
address 1LyC69xAdT3usRuxVgpJi74WegCAAUbFQE